More Love, Less Hate: Protest Art Camp
Class experience
Take action. Share your message. Build safer communities. Join us all week during this August camp. After learning a brief history of protest art, we will dive into making our Protest Stones. Our class meets for 75 minutes, long enough to finish a rock (or several) each class. We will talk and hang out while we work. In this camp, we will be discussing sociopolitical topics and current events on the following themes - Black Lives Matter, Trans-inclusive Feminism, Gender and Sexual Identity, Climate Change and more (depending upon issues learners raise). I will share a brief 5-10 minute overview of the theme area and focus. The information shared will be general and informative - defining terms, offering popular context for the movement, sharing reasoning for dissenting opinions. While we create the stones, I will help facilitate discussion that encourages each child to share their thinking, have a chance to hear thoughts from others, feel valued, and be able to shine. As an experienced health educator, I use my facilitation skills to draw out the thinking of the young people in the group, and refer them back to their most important educators in their lives - their family and community members.
